Northside Development, located in La Crosse, Wisconsin, and Kinseth Hospitality Corporation (KHC), an Iowa based hotel development andmanagement company, announced the opening of the new Candlewood Suites La Crosse, a 92-unit extended stay hotel located within Three Rivers Plaza at 56 Copeland Avenue, just North of downtown La Crosse. Three Rivers Plaza, developed Paul Borsheim, Michael Keil, and Marvin Wanders of Northside Development, is a mixed-use real estate project that includes two office buildings, a 44-unit residential building, and a retail component anchored by Festival Foods.

The four-story Candlewood Suites hotel features 92 beautifully appointed studio and one-bedroom suites that cater primarily to travelers of the La Crosse area that are seeking extended stay accommodations requiring amenities more suited for a long term stay in the community. Each guest room unit features a kitchen with full-sized appliances and separate sleeping and work areas. The property also features the 'Candlewood Cupboard' an in-house convenience store, complimentary guest laundry area, fitness center, and wireless and hard-wired high-speed internet access.

The hotel will become the guest's 'home away from home' and is oriented toward guests occupying their room for weeks or months at a time. This type of accommodation is very sought after by relocating families and employers utilizing temporary skilled laborers. In addition many transient travelers are attracted to the larger guest rooms, and enjoy the residential feel of the property versus the high activity level at a traditional hotel.
